About Vampire Family (1993) — A Hilarious and Frightening Family Affair — Full Movie Info

Get ready to sink your teeth into Vampire Family (1993), a sidesplitting and spine-tingling comedy-horror that will leave you laughing and screaming for more. Directed by the talented Eric Tsang Chi-Wai, this outrageous film follows a young man as he marries into a bizarre and vampiric family that will stop at nothing to keep their bloodline alive. With a runtime of 88 minutes, Vampire Family is the perfect treat for fans of the supernatural and the absurd.

As our hero navigates this treacherous world of fangs and frights, he must confront the dark secrets of his new family and the true meaning of love and loyalty. With a cast of eccentric characters, including Sandra Ng Kwan-Yu, Jimmy Lin Chih-Ying, and Alvina Kong Yan-Yin, Vampire Family is a wild ride that will keep you on the edge of your seat.
